Allentown, PA Local Guide

Cheapest Neighborhoods for Apartments in Allentown, PA

Pricing Updated: 06/21/2025

Current apartment rentals in the Allentown, PA area range in price from $630 to $5,924 with an overall median price of $2,174. The three Allentown neighborhoods with the lowest median rent pricing are Kern Historic District at $1,200, Slatington Historic District at $1,200, and Penn's Commons at $630. Frequently Asked Questions about Allentown

What type of rentals are currently available in Allentown?

There are currently 822 Apartments for Rent in Allentown, PA with pricing that ranges from $885 to $5,249. There are also 132 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Allentown ranging from $1,100 to $4,250.

What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Allentown?

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Allentown ranges from $1,100 to $4,250 with an average monthly rent of $2,205.

How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Allentown?

For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Allentown range from $1,260 to $3,551,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,300 to $4,250.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,595 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,615.
